Effective June 16, 2020, and throughout the pandemic or until further notification, CBP will permit the homeowners and operators of commercial aircraft to submit CBP Form 7507 via e-mail at ports of entry nationwide. CBP is offering this flexibility to industrial air carriers to promote social distancing and minimize the exposure of air carrier and CBP personnel to COVID-19. Air carriers might submit CBP Form 7507 through e-mail for each arriving and departing industrial plane for the period of the COVID-19 pandemic. To exercise this selection, the owner, operator or consultant of the industrial plane should contact the port of entry at which their aircraft will arrive or depart to obtain the relevant e mail tackle and directions from CBP. CBP recommends that air carriers protect all Personally Identifiable Information despatched through e-mail.

In order to qualify for the seventy two or 144-hour TWOV, the traveler's inbound and outbound flights should directly arrive at and depart from one of many acceptable ports of entry from or to a 3rd nation . Travels between U.S. territories and the contiguous U.S. are additionally ineligible for seventy two or 144-hour TWOV, unless one of their flights has a stopover in a third nation or a SAR. Multi-stop transit just isn't allowed in some airports listed under.

Since 30 January 2016, any traveler who enters via ports of entry inside Shanghai, Jiangsu Province and Zhejiang Province can keep inside these areas for as much as a hundred and forty four hours. https://www.chinavisa.com.tw/ related policy was reported to be implemented all through Guangdong Province in late 2016, and has been applied effective May 2019. A comparable scheme was jointly introduced by the cities of Beijing and Tianjin, as well as Hebei Province, which entered into pressure on 28 December 2017. The 144-hour policy was expanded to the cities of Shenyang and Dalian in Liaoning Province on 1 January 2018.

An information update is known as an enrollment. Enrollments typically last for two years or when the traveler’s visa or passport expires, whichever comes first. Chinese holders of 10-year B1/B2, B1 or B2 visas will need to update their data earlier than they intend to journey to the United States (if a two-year enrollment has expired), or when they get a brand new passport. Anyone traveling on a Peoples Republic of China passport with a 10-year B1/B2, B1 or B2 visa shall be required to enroll in EVUS, regardless of present residence. However, you might be unable to journey to the United States after November 29, 2016 until you could have additionally enrolled in EVUS. Enrollment in EVUS is separate from the visa utility process.

By regulation, notaries are empowered to concern certificates solely after they conclude that the applicant's claims are true. Although these certificates are secondary evidence, they're used as a end result of major evidence isn't standardized, is easily forged, and may be troublesome to gauge. Notarial certificates are simpler to interpret than major proof and in principle symbolize an expert judgment on the part of the notary official as to the information documented. Generally notarial certificates issued in China are reliable; However, in rare circumstances we now have seen proof of fraud. Most of the paperwork listed beneath can be obtained from one of China's Notarial Offices . All Chinese documentation for use overseas is processed by way of the notary workplaces and issued in the type of notarial certificates.
